Selective Serotonin Reuptake Inhibitor (SSRI)
A class of drugs typically used as antidepressants that function by increasing levels of serotonin in the brain.
Monoamine Oxidase Inhibitor (MAOI)
A class of medications used to treat depression, characterized by their mechanism of inhibiting the enzyme monoamine oxidase involved in the breakdown of mood-regulating neurotransmitters.
Benzodiazepine
A class of psychoactive drugs known for their tranquilizing and sedative effects, often used in the treatment of anxiety, insomnia, and seizures.
Antipsychotic
A class of medication used to manage psychosis, including symptoms of schizophrenia and bipolar disorder, by modulating neurotransmitters in the brain.
